While I don't want to say that Dragon Sector is becoming a lot like Doom 2016, because I adore Doom 2016, but it... is!

Here over the last week or so, DarynS and I have been working on all new powerups. They're like the ones in Doom 2016, in that they give the player special abilities and help them get through encounters with much greater ease.

In example, we've added a Magnet powerup, which "sucks" objects towards the player from a distance. Then there is a second one that doubles its range.

We also have things like a damage shield and a damage multiplier. And yet another which doubles the duration of Doom's other powerups.

We're kind of debating right now, whether we want to do "Rune Challenges" like they did in Doom 2016. I am not so sure I want to, but... I may open a poll on it, to see what you guys think about it. If we get enough votes for it, then that is something we may very well look at doing.

For now, I just tested the whole new suite of powerups we've added so far, and while they need a bit of tweaking, man, they add a whole new dimension to playing Dragon Sector! They're going to be something to look forward to in our next update, for sure!
